    So, still traumatised by my hit for Areola to Leno, I’ve been looking at the stats and Fulham and West Ham seem neck and neck for xGC throughout the season and in the last 2 and 4 GWs. The difference seems to be that while Areola and Leno have similar save percentages for the season (with Leno some way ahead on BPS), over the last 2 matches, Leno has only stopped 1 out of 6 shot (bottom at 16%) while Areola is top having stopped all 11 shots over the same period.

    Given that as recently as the last but 2 out of 4 GWs, Leno was stopping 12 out of 15 (80%), can we put this down as a blip, or has the rot set in for some reason?
